Description

In a setting where nature enhances design, 2107 Elliott Avenue stands as Brush Arbor’s latest home, crafted with intention and grace in collaboration with Wellhouse & Co. Tucked into the desirable enclave of Franklin Park—known for its winding streets, oversized lots, and privacy—this 0.63-acre setting backs to protected green space, providing an extraordinary sense of seclusion in one of McLean’s most coveted pockets. The white and grey paneled façade evokes a charming cottage sensibility, while the home itself is anything but quaint. A curated interior of over 7,550 thoughtfully composed square feet unfolds with six serene bedroom suites, five full baths, two elegant powder rooms, two fireplaces and attached 4-car garage, accessed by a private drive. The architecture is defined by balance and proportion, with intentionally layered finishes, designer-led materiality, and a natural palette that speaks fluently from one space to the next. Upon entry, herringbone white oak floors welcome you, setting the tone for a home rooted in craftsmanship. The formal dining room—refined with an arched reeded accent niche—offers symmetry and rhythm that echo in the family room’s built-ins with reeded backing. Warmth is introduced through natural materials and custom finishes, bringing together every moment of the home in a quiet, confident harmony. The kitchen, butler’s pantry, and family room are anchored by textures—wood, stone, and soft-toned plaster—all underscored by thoughtful design. A graceful arched opening into the butler's pantry provides both function and charm. Moments of delight are everywhere: from the symmetry of sightlines to the interplay of material finishes, each curated by Wellhouse & Co to feel distinct yet connected. Intelligent infrastructure includes prewiring for a future elevator, screened porch with fireplace and expansive ceilings throughout. Oversized windows pour light into every corner, and even with its generous scale, this home retains a sense of intimacy and flow. Outdoors, the rear yard offers a fully private sanctuary with mature trees, green space, and generous room for future customization—gardens, sport court, or whatever life may inspire. 2107 Elliott Avenue is an expression of Brush Arbor’s highest work—designed in collaboration with Wellhouse & Co and featuring cabinetry by Studio 37.
